                SUMMARY: The Department of the Interior (DOI or Department), acting
                through BSEE and BOEM, is reopening the comment period for Proposed
                Rule: Oil and Gas and Sulfur Operations in the Outer Continental
                Shelf--Revisions
                [[Page 8879]]
                to the Requirements for Exploratory Drilling on the Arctic Outer
                Continental Shelf, which was published in the Federal Register on
                December 9, 2020.
                DATES: BSEE and BOEM are reopening the comment period for the proposed
                rule published December 9, 2020 at 85 FR 79266 until April 9, 2021. You
                may also submit comments to the Office of Management and Budget (OMB)
                on the information collection burden in this proposed rule by April 9,
                2021. The deadline for comments on the information collection burden
                does not affect the deadline for the public to comment to BSEE and BOEM
                on the proposed regulations.

                S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: On December 9, 2020, the Department
                published the Proposed Rule: Oil and Gas and Sulfur Operations in the
                Outer Continental Shelf--Revisions to the Requirements for Exploratory
                Drilling on the Arctic Outer Continental Shelf and opened a 60-day
                public comment period, which closed February 8, 2021. After publication
                of the proposed rule, BSEE and BOEM received requests to extend the
                comment period on the proposed rule for 60 days. BSEE and BOEM are
                reopening the comment period for an additional 60 days to provide
                additional time for review of and comment on the Notice of Proposed
                Rulemaking. Accordingly, comments must be submitted by the extended due
                date of April 9, 2021. BSEE and BOEM may not fully consider comments
                received after this date.
